After a long discussion and thought, I feel that there are just too many difference in the rules for the Imca Stock Cars, or "Istock". Unfortunately we dont have a set of rules that everyone can go by. But, we have made some adjustments for the Houston area cars to come down and race with us. And thus far this season, it has turned out to be very competitive and equal, by them adding some weight, 100 lbs, total min weight 3300 lbs. to there cars and running their tires from their tracks. This has worked out well. Thank you for your interest in this event, but due to differences in rules, and time constraints, I can not change the classes allowed to run at this event.
